In
electronic commerce, digital goods is a general term that is used to describe
any goods that are stored, delivered and used in its electronic
format. Digital
goods are shipped electronically to the consumer through
e-mail or download from
the Internet. Usually when you purchase digital goods online, after payment has
been received the merchant will provide you with your digital item as an e-mail
attachment or they may provide you with a secure link where you can download the
item.
Examples of digital goods include e-books, music files, software, digital
images, Web site templates, manuals in electronic format, and any item which can
be electronically stored in a file or multiple files.
Digital goods may also be called
electronic goods or
e-goods.
